00:39what can you tell us about the surgery that he went through and after Dr. Eletraj got the MRI he
00:45told me I have a I have a new procedure that I think is something that we we can discuss
00:53that will really really
00:54limit the time that that Tarek would be off versus a normal arthroscope and and Dr. Eletraj described essentially that
01:05he had there's new technology where a needle sized device put the scope in and has a camera on the
01:14end of it that gives him a 120 degree look at everything where he can be precise about where the
01:21the bone chip was and and
01:24he could do this and he could do this in a way that would not interrupt the tissue as a
01:30normal arthroscope would so immediately we this is the first time we named it the school will scope and we
01:37he essentially went in and was able to see the particle extracted and in effect the consequence was that it
01:48was almost like Tarek had had an injection because the needle so small and
01:54and so it allowed for him almost to immediately return to a buildup for his you know performance and and
02:04will allow him we will see we'll still have to go through the process but it'll allow him turn to
02:11performance at just a much much earlier stage.

02:29Boris but it's really interesting so again it was about a lima bean sized loose body that was in there
02:37and Neil Eletrash one of the preeminent surgeons in Major League Baseball as it pertains to shoulders and elbows and
02:45everything of the
02:46sort Dr. Eletrash effectively put a needle type of device in there took a peek around the elbow found the
02:56loose body extracted loose body and you didn't have the tissue irritation and bleeding that a scope typically would so
03:05this is really not hampering the ramp up process for school at all and it sounds like honestly from what
